|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 16.0 - 18.0% |
| Nickel (Ni) | 10.0 - 14.0% |
| Molybdenum (Mo) | 2.0 - 3.0% |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el fasteners which will corrode and compromise integrity. | Always utilize 316 stainless steel or other compatible corrosion-resistant fasteners. |
| Improper welding techniques leading to reduced corrosion resistance at the weld points. | Employ TIG or MIG welding with appropriate 316 filler material and post-weld cleaning/passivation. |
